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
função uniqid retorna um identificador único
Dúvida? Então não existe possibilidade de 2 users criar um novo registro ao mesmo tempo obterem o mesmo registro com essa função?
Li que a função mt_rand gera números aleatórios, assim é recomendável fazer verificação no banco para verificar se o mesmo já existe, entretanto não consegui compreender como criar esta lógica.
<?php
include('conecta.inc');
$cod_assoc = mt_rand();
// Cadastra código do associado
$insert = "INSERT INTO cadastro(cod_associado) VALUES (".$cod_assoc.")";
$cad_num_assoc = mysql_query($insert);
echo $cod_assoc;
?>
Como fazer fazer esta verificação?
*** penso que com a função uniqid não será preciso fazer a tal verificação
Alguém pode por favor me esclarecer esta dúvida?
Carregando comentários...